Typical Window Problems Requiring Repair

Numerous concerns can necessitate window repair work, varying from small hassles to major practical failures. Recognizing these issues early can prevent additional damage and ensure prompt intervention. Here are a few of the most common window issues you might come across in Crawley:

  • Cracked or Broken Glass: This is perhaps the most apparent sign of window damage. Fractures can vary from hairline fractures to significant breaks, often caused by impacts, temperature fluctuations, or perhaps settling foundations. Broken glass not only looks unattractive but also jeopardizes insulation and security.
  • Condensation Between Double Panes: This cloudy or misty appearance inside double-glazed windows shows a seal failure. When the airtight seal in between the glass panes breaks down, moisture can penetrate, leading to condensation and lowered thermal efficiency.
  • Sticking or Jammed Windows: Difficulty opening or closing windows efficiently can be discouraging and signal issues with hinges, tracks, or locking systems. Dirt and particles accumulation, deterioration, or misalignment can all add to this problem.
  • Draughts and Cold Spots: Feeling cold air coming in around your windows, even when they are closed, is a clear sign of draughts. This frequently stems from harmed window seals, spaces in frames, or incorrectly fitted windows. Draughts significantly impact energy effectiveness and home convenience.
  • Rotting or Damaged Window Frames: Wooden window frames are vulnerable to rot, especially in moist conditions. UPVC and aluminium frames, while more durable, can also suffer damage like cracks, damages, or warping due to weather direct exposure or effects.
  • Broken Locks and Handles: Faulty window locks and deals with compromise the security of your home. Damaged mechanisms require timely repair work to make sure windows can be firmly closed and locked.
  • Noisy Windows in Windy Conditions: Rattling or whistling sounds originating from windows during windy weather often point to loose seals, spaces in the frame, or poorly fitted panes.

Window Repair Services Commonly Offered in Crawley

Window repair business in Crawley generally provide a detailed variety of services to deal with numerous window problems. These services commonly include:

  • Glass Replacement: Replacing split, broken, or shattered window panes, including single, double, and triple-glazed units. Specialists can match the glass type and thickness to make sure correct insulation and appearance.
  • Double Glazing Repair and Replacement: Addressing condensation problems by changing stopped working double-glazed systems. This might involve changing the entire system or, in many cases, fixing the seal.
  • Frame Repair and Restoration: Repairing or bring back damaged window frames made of wood, UPVC, or aluminium. This can include filling fractures, repairing rot, realigning frames, or changing sections of harmed product.
  • Hinge and Mechanism Repair: Replacing or fixing defective hinges, deals with, locks, and window opening mechanisms. This ensures smooth operation and correct window function.
  • Sealant and Weather Stripping Replacement: Replacing worn or damaged sealant and weather condition stripping to get rid of draughts, enhance insulation, and avoid water ingress.
  • Window Adjustment and Realignment: Adjusting and straightening windows to ensure correct closing, locking, and smooth operation, especially in cases of settling foundations or frame warping.
  • Emergency Window Repair: Providing fast reaction services for immediate situations like damaged windows that posture security threats or expose homes to the aspects.

Preventative Window Maintenance Tips

Proactive window maintenance can help prevent lots of typical concerns and extend the life expectancy of your windows. Think about these preventative procedures:

  • Regular Cleaning: Clean windows regularly, both in and out, to eliminate dirt, debris, and grime that can contribute to corrosion and damage.
  • Oil Hinges and Mechanisms: Periodically oil window hinges and moving parts with silicone spray or an appropriate lube to make sure smooth operation and prevent sticking.
  • Check Seals and Weather Stripping Regularly: Check window seals and weather removing for signs of damage, wear, or splitting. Change harmed seals quickly to prevent draughts and water ingress.
  • Address Minor Issues Promptly: Don't neglect small window issues like minor cracks or sticking systems. Attending to these issues early can prevent them from intensifying into more substantial and pricey repair work.
  • Preserve Window Frames: For wooden frames, apply protective treatments like paint or varnish to prevent rot and weather damage. For UPVC and aluminium frames, tidy frequently and examine for any indications of damage.
  • Guarantee Proper Ventilation: Adequate ventilation within your home can help in reducing condensation and moisture build-up, which can add to window seal failure.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Window Repairs in Crawley

Q: How do I understand if I need window repair work or window replacement?

A: Minor problems like cracked glass panes, condensation in double glazing, sticking hinges, or draughts can frequently be fixed. However, if window frames are seriously harmed (decomposed, deformed, or extensively cracked), or if windows are extremely old and ineffective, replacement might be a more cost-efficient and long-lasting service. An expert window repair business can assess your windows and recommend on the best strategy.

Q: How much does window repair work generally cost in Crawley?

A: The cost varies greatly depending upon the kind of repair work, window size, products needed, and labour charges. Easy repairs can begin with around ₤ 50-₤ 100, while more intricate repair work like changing a double-glazed system or fixing extensive frame damage can cost numerous hundred pounds. Getting quotes from several companies is recommended to get an accurate price quote.

Q: Can I fix my double-glazed window if it has condensation inside?

A: Yes, in lots of cases, condensation between double-glazed panes can be dealt with by changing the stopped working double-glazed unit. Some professional companies may use a service to fix the seal itself, however system replacement is typically the more common and trustworthy service.

Q: How long does a normal window repair work take?

A: The duration of window repair depends upon the intricacy of the job. Basic repair work like changing a pane of glass or a deal with may take an hour or less. More involved repairs, such as frame repair work or double-glazing replacement, might take several hours and even a complete day. The repair work company will have the ability to offer an approximated timeframe when they evaluate the task.

Q: What are the indications of a stopped working window seal?

A: The most apparent sign of a stopped working window seal is condensation or misting in between the panes of double or triple-glazed windows. Other signs can include draughts around the window edges, increased sound penetration, and a noticeable drop in thermal performance.

Q: Are window repair work companies in Crawley insured?

A: Reputable window repair companies need to have public liability insurance coverage to protect themselves and their clients in case of mishaps or damage throughout the repair work process. It's always a good idea to validate their insurance coverage before hiring them.

Q: Should I change all my windows at the same time, or can I fix them separately as required?

A: This depends on the age and condition of your windows. If most of your windows are nearing the end of their life expectancy, are ineffective, and need regular repairs, it might be more cost-effective to change them simultaneously. However, if only a few windows are damaged, repairing them individually as required is a perfectly feasible choice.

Q: What is the best time of year to get window repairs performed in Crawley?

A: Window repair work can be done year-round. Nevertheless, numerous house owners prefer to set up repair work during milder weather in spring or summertime to avoid disruptions during severe cold or heat. Emergency situation repair work can be addressed at any time of year, however.
